muffler on 83 camaro?
so here's the deal i have true dual ran on my car now but like most other people who do i have ground clearance issues so i bought a set of shorty headers and im gonna just run a 3" y pipe like stock but i want to keep the sound close to what i have now right now i am running two cherry bomb extreme mufflers and i love the sound they have but cherry bomb doesn't make an extreme for the camaro so i am wondering what muffler i should go with i want it kinda loud at idle but not extremely loud till i get on it any suggestions would be great thanks

Re: muffler on 83 camaro?
Well... If you are going back to a near-stock setup (which I run on all my cars), Then I would suggest a single chamber flowmaster "Race" muffler. They dont cost a lot and other than the mufflex setup, I prefer the sound. Not too obnoxious, but plenty loud when you really get on it.

Re: muffler on 83 camaro?
I have that on my '86 IROC and I have been kind of disappointed in it. TOO tame sounding, even with a 3.5" cat-back, magnaflow 3.5" highflow cat and shorty headers, its still too tame in my opinion. Going to a single-out race muffler sometime soon, I think.
